Introduction to Shilajit

Pure black Shilajit, a sticky resin found in the rocks of the Himalayas, Altai, Caucasus, and other mountain ranges, has been used for centuries in traditional Ayurvedic medicine. Known as a potent and rejuvenating substance, Shilajit is revered for its purported ability to enhance vitality and overall well-being.

Can Shilajit Boost Energy Levels?

Shilajit is believed to boost energy levels due to its rich mineral and nutrient content, including fulvic acid, humic acid, and various trace minerals. These compounds are thought to enhance mitochondrial function, which is crucial for energy production in cells. Additionally, Shilajit may help improve blood circulation and oxygen delivery to tissues, further supporting energy metabolism.

Potential Side Effects and Precautions

While Shilajit is generally considered safe for most people when used as directed, some individuals may experience side effects such as digestive discomfort or allergic reactions. It's essential to consult with a healthcare professional before starting any new supplement, especially if you have underlying health conditions or are taking medications. Pregnant and breastfeeding women should also avoid Shilajit due to its potential effects on hormonal balance.
